Highlanders Volleyball Falls to CSU Bakersfield 3-1

Sacramento, CA - After earning their first win of the 2009 season against Sac State a mere two hours prior to their final match of the day, the UC Riverside volleyball team looked to make it two in a row on Saturday against Cal State Bakersfield, but came up on the short end of a 3-1 decision falling 25-17, 25-17, 22-25, and 25-19.
The Highlanders (1-5) dropped the first two sets but rallied in the third to keep themselves alive. UCR led for most of the set but saw a five point advantage at 21-16 quickly turn into a 23-22 contest. The Highlanders kept their composure though and used consecutive kills by Shelby LeDuff and Dominique Cowling (pictured) to close out the set and force a decisive fourth set.
In the next set, however, UCR never led and could only close the gap to four points down the stretch, eventually falling 25-19 to CSUB (3-3).
Cowling posted her second straight double-double with 21 kills and 10 digs while LeDuff and Tonbara Youpele each added 10 kills. Amanda Nilsson recorded a team-high 18 digs while Youpele had 17, and Brittney Murrey added 36 assists.
UC Riverside returns to the court next weekend in Malibu, CA for three games at the Pepperdine Asics Classic. The Highlanders face off against Army on Friday, Sept. 11 at 4:30 pm followed by matches against Seattle on Saturday, Sept. 12 at 4:30 pm and host Pepperdine on Sunday at 2:30 pm.
